Protection Functions
7 Protection Functions
The device provides embedded protection functions against over temperature, over load and short circuit.
Note: Integrated protection functions are designed to prevent IC destruction under fault conditions described in the
data sheet. Fault conditions are considered as “outside” normal operation.
7.1 Thermal Protection
The device is protected against over temperature resulting due to overload and / or bad cooling conditions.
The BTS3160D has a thermal latch function. The thermal latch is reset by IN-Low signal. See Figure 18 for the
latch behavior.

7.2 Over Voltage Protection
The BTS3160D is equipped with a voltage clamp mechanism that keeps the Drain-Source voltage V
D
at a certain
level. This stage is also used for inductive clamping.
See “Inductive Output Clamp” on Page 18 for details.
7.3 Short Circuit Protection
The condition short circuit is an overload condition of the device. Dependent on the short circuit resistance the
current increase is more or less steep. In condition of high ohmic short the device heats up and the turn off is due
to over temperature. In condition low ohmic short the device turns off on a threshold current level before the over
temperature condition is detected. In order to allow short current spikes, the turn off occurs with the delay time
t
dSC
. Figure 19 shows the behavior mentioned above. In this example the short circuit always occurs after the
device has switched on under normal load condition - Short circuit type 2. The definitions of voltages and currents
are in respect to
